Pomegranate seeds add a pop of color and tartness to this Holiday Guacamole. Make this addictively delicious and festive dip and watch it disappear in minutes! This recipe makes a lot so you have plenty to serve at your get together, and trust me, this will go fast.

4 large hass avocados 1 lime 2 small cloves garlic grated 1/3 cup diced white onion 1/3 cup cilantro leaves chopped 1/3 cup pomegranate seeds 1 teaspoon kosher salt
Halve the avocados, remove the pit and use a large spoon to scrape out the flesh into a large mixing bowl.
Add the lime juice and garlic, and use a potato masher to smash the ingredients together until it reaches your preferred texture.
Fold in the onion, cilantro, pomegranate and salt.
Serve immediately with tortilla chips.
